Property Description
This beautiful family home boasts plenty of charm and character with a sympathetic contemporary update.
The ground floor comprises of an entrance hallway featuring, a bay-fronted living room, a WC and a spacious open plan kitchen/diner.
On the first floor there are three bedrooms which are all well-proportioned and a modern family bathroom with bath and separate shower. On the second floor there are a further two spacious bedrooms, one benefiting from an en-suite shower room.
Externally, this property offers a front and back garden and is elevated from the road. There is a large garden to the rear which leads to a spacious garage which has access from a rear lane.
This property is located on Bristol Hill, in Brislington. Local amenities such as shops and eateries are in abundance and a vast array of popular open green spaces are nearby including Victory Park and St Anne's Park; located near the end of the road. The popular Nightingale Valley Woods, Beeses Riverside Bar and Eastwood Farm Nature Reserve are only a short walk away; ideal for summer evenings and weekends.
The city centre is easy accessible via the plentiful bus links close by, the #1 bus - which runs through the city centre, all the way to Cribbs Causeway - is a couple minutes walk away, as well as Brislington Park & Ride, less than a 5 minute drive away. This is a fantastic location for commuters, keen shoppers and access to further transport links including Temple Meads Train Station, the M32, M5 for access to Devon/Cornwall or M4 to London.
